+bool PSP2EventSource::handleJoyAxisMotion(SDL_Event &ev, Common::Event &event) {
+
+	int axis = ev.jaxis.value;
+	
+	// conversion factor between keyboard mouse and joy axis value
+	int vel_to_axis = (1500 / MULTIPLIER);
+
+	if (ev.jaxis.axis == JOY_XAXIS) {
+		_km.joy_x = axis;
+	} else if (ev.jaxis.axis == JOY_YAXIS) {
+		axis = -axis;
+		_km.joy_y = -axis;
+	}
+	
+	// radial and scaled deadzone
+
+	float analogX = (float)_km.joy_x;
+	float analogY = (float)_km.joy_y;
+	float deadZone = (float)JOY_DEADZONE;
+	if (g_system->hasFeature(OSystem::kFeatureJoystickDeadzone))
+		deadZone = (float)ConfMan.getInt("joystick_deadzone") * 1000.0f;
+	float scalingFactor = 1.0f;
+	float magnitude = 0.0f;
+
+	magnitude = sqrt(analogX * analogX + analogY * analogY);
+
+	if (magnitude >= deadZone) {
+		_km.x_down_count = 0;
+		_km.y_down_count = 0;
+		scalingFactor = 1.0f / magnitude * (magnitude - deadZone) / (32769.0f - deadZone);
+		_km.x_vel = (int16)(analogX * scalingFactor * 32768.0f / (float) vel_to_axis);
+		_km.y_vel = (int16)(analogY * scalingFactor * 32768.0f / (float) vel_to_axis);
+	} else {
+		_km.x_vel = 0;
+		_km.y_vel = 0;
+	}
+
+	return false;
+}

+void PSP2SdlGraphicsManager::PSP2_UpdateRects(SDL_Surface *screen, int numrects, SDL_Rect *rects) {
+	int x, y, w, h;
+	float sx, sy;
+	float ratio = (float)screen->w / (float)screen->h;
+
+	if ((_videoMode.screenHeight == 200 || _videoMode.screenHeight == 400) && _hardwareAspectRatioCorrection) {
+		ratio = ratio * (200.0f / 240.0f);
+	}
+
+	if (_videoMode.fullscreen || screen->h >= 544) {
+		h = 544; 
+		w = h * ratio;
+	} else {
+		if (screen->h <= 277 && screen->w <= 480) {
+			// Use Vita hardware 2x scaling if the picture is really small
+			// this uses the current shader and filtering mode
+			h = screen->h * 2;
+			w = screen->w * 2;
+		} else {
+			h = screen->h;
+			w = screen->w;
+		}
+		if ((_videoMode.screenHeight == 200 || _videoMode.screenHeight == 400) && _hardwareAspectRatioCorrection) {
+			// stretch the height only if it fits, otherwise make the width smaller
+			if (((float)w * (1.0f / ratio)) <= 544.0f) {
+				h = w * (1.0f / ratio);
+			} else {
+				w = h * ratio;
+			}
+		}
+	}
+	
+	x = (960 - w) / 2; y = (544 - h) / 2;
+	sx = (float)w / (float)screen->w;
+	sy = (float)h / (float)screen->h;
+	if (_vitatex_hwscreen) {
+		vita2d_start_drawing();
+		vita2d_draw_texture_scale(_vitatex_hwscreen, x, y, sx, sy);
+		vita2d_end_drawing();
+		vita2d_swap_buffers();
+	}
+}

+Prerequisites
+=============
+- A homebrew enabled PlayStation Vita console.
+- At least one ScummVM supported game. The list of compatible games can be seen here: http://www.scummvm.org/compatibility/
+The page http://wiki.scummvm.org/index.php/Where_to_get_the_games references some places where those games can be bought. Demonstration versions for most of the supported games are downloadable on http://scummvm.org/demos/
+
+Installing
+==========
+From a computer, download the installable package. Unzip and copy the .vpk file it to the PlayStation Vita and install it.
+
+Configuring and playing games
+=============================
+The user manual describes how to add games to ScummVM and launch them : http://wiki.scummvm.org/index.php/User_Manual
+
+PlayStation Vita Specifics
+==========================
+Saves are wrote in the ux0:/data/scummvm/saves folder.
+
+Joypad button mapping
+=====================
+- Left stick     => Mouse
+- R + Left stick => Slow Mouse
+- Cross          => Left mouse button
+- Circle         => Right mouse button
+- DPad           => Cursor Keys (useful for character motion)
+- R + DPad       => Diagonal Cursor Keys
+- L Trigger      => Game menu (F5)
+- R Trigger      => Shift (used to enable Mass Add in menu)
+- Square         => Period '.' (used to skip dialog lines)
+- R + Square     => Space ' '
+- Triangle       => Escape (used to skip cutscenes)
+- R + Triangle   => Return
+- Start          => ScummVM's global in-game menu
+- Select         => Toggle virtual keyboard
+- R + Select     => AGI predictive input dialog
+
+Disclaimer
+==========
+Unauthorized distribution of an installable package with non freeware games included is a violation of the copyright law and is as such forbidden.
+
+Building from source
+====================
+This port of ScummVM to the PSP2 is based on SDL2. It uses the open source SDK VITASDK.
+
+The dependencies needed to build it are :
+
+- The toolchain from https://github.com/vitadev/vdpm
+- zlib, libpng, libjpeg-turbo, libogg, libvorbis, flac, curl, openssl, freetype, from https://github.com/vitadev/vdpm
+- libmad from https://github.com/Cpasjuste/libmad-psp2
+- SDL2 from https://github.com/Cpasjuste/SDL-Vita
+- ScummVM from https://github.com/Cpasjuste/scummvm
+- The fbo branch of libvita2d from https://github.com/frangarcj/vita2dlib/tree/fbo/libvita2d
+copied under new names libvita2d_fbo.a in $VITASDK/arm-vita-eabi-gcc/lib and vita2d_fbo.h in $VITASDK/arm-vita-eabi-gcc/include. The renaming is necessary to prevent conflict with the official vita2d lib that comes with the VitaSDK.
+- The pre-compiled gtu release of vita-shader-collection from https://github.com/frangarcj/vita-shader-collection/releases, copy all headers to $VITASDK/arm-vita-eabi-gcc/include and the library libvitashaders.a to $VITASDK/arm-vita-eabi-gcc/lib
+
+Once all the dependencies are correctly setup, an installable package can be obtained from source by issuing the following command :
+
+./configure --host=psp2 && make psp2vpk
+
